Transaction 570fc6b98023596a4338e418a3da2a21e853d45bcff18aa004e3be778c5b99f2

1 Input
2 Outputs
  • 570fc6b98023596a4338e418a3da2a21e853d45bcff18aa004e3be778c5b99f2:0
  • value  5000000
    address  3MuyrJtBo28Y7gwa9JmiCt54SzHB84jHgh
  • 570fc6b98023596a4338e418a3da2a21e853d45bcff18aa004e3be778c5b99f2:1
  • value  20092736
    address  3J1AqHNKnK8Bt3nwEpvL3ASoyotuGbHtHc